Would, RESOLVED LATER, with 'need maintainer' in the status whiteboard
not be suitable? for the purpose of pulling queries, it's just as affective.

Robert

> I just (again) noticed I'm currently the only active developer of the
> desktop-misc herd, which is going to change as soon as the recruitment
> process is reopened again.
> About 80% of all bugs assigned to desktop-misc are new ebuild
> submissions for software which either falls into no other graphical
> application herds responsibility or applications that are not wanted by
> the relevant herds. Which is just fine, I don't want to hear any whining
> here, it's one of the purposes of the desktop-misc herd.
> 
> Anyway, as I've already said I'm the _currently_ the only active herd
> member and simply cannot take the responsibility of about 100 new
> packages.
> Therefor I suggest introducing a new keyword to bugzilla's resolution
> list, called NEEDMAINTAINER.
> With this new keyword everyone could compile a list of currently
> unmaintained packages and just take the ones he likes. Additionally this
> would be a great opportunity for non-developers for starting their
> carrier within Gentoo.
